Analysis

Middle East, North Africa, Afghanistan & Pakistan (IDA & IBRD) recorded 25,734 current US$ per square kilometre for agriculture, forestry, and fishing, value added (current us$), per in 2023. That is the highest value across all 63 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 1.8% on the previous year and up 23.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, agriculture, forestry, and fishing, value added (current us$), per in Middle East, North Africa, Afghanistan & Pakistan (IDA & IBRD) peaked at 25,734 current US$ per square kilometre in 2023 and was at its lowest, 635.58 current US$ per square kilometre, in 1962.

That places Middle East, North Africa, Afghanistan & Pakistan (IDA & IBRD) 20th out of 45 groups with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ated

Agriculture, forestry, and fishing, value added (current US$)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Agriculture, forestry, and fishing, value added (current US$)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
